logo

Output 2507b12222363b77fc883537a22813e1544f113115775034ed54246bd588bc0b:0

value
19687260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aec93dbd2d1ca92f4b2434dc20514d9dbb34a9f5 OP_EQUAL
address
3HdCaQNMxtAjW3hExYtnwu4wWoKrY1xxNv
transaction
2507b12222363b77fc883537a22813e1544f113115775034ed54246bd588bc0b